Patience is the ultimate competitive advantage.

💬

In a world obsessed with quarterly results, patience is the ultimate competitive advantage. Great investments often take years to play out fully.

— Duan Yongping Interview,2021

🏠 Everyday Analogy

Long-term investing is like planting trees. Early progress looks slow, but compounding happens underground before it becomes visible.

📖 Core Interpretation

Duan Yongping frames investing as a compounding game. Time amplifies quality and discipline, while unnecessary activity often destroys long-horizon returns.

❓ Why It Matters

Short-term noise often forces investors out before value is realized. Long-term discipline increases the odds that fundamentals, not emotions, drive outcomes.

🎯 How to Practice

Extend research and review horizon, reduce unnecessary turnover, and adjust only when intrinsic value, risk, or opportunity cost materially changes.

⚠️ Common Pitfalls

Calling it long term while never reviewing thesis
Overtrading and damaging compounding
Ignoring opportunity cost and alternatives

📚 Case Studies

1
NetEase Dot-Com Crash (2000)
NetEase plummeted over 90% during the dot-com bust amid fears Chinese internet firms would fail.
✨ Outcome:Duan ignored market panic, focused on fundamentals, increased his stake, and the investment later became a multi-bagger.
2
Apple iPhone Doubts (2008)
Global crisis and skepticism about iPhone margins led to sharp volatility and frequent negative headlines on Apple.
✨ Outcome:He ignored short-term noise, held his position, and Apple’s earnings and stock price compounded substantially over the following decade.
